Gmc Sierra 3500 2012
Model Sierra 3500 made in 2012 by Gmc got 8 consumer complains as well as 5 service bulletins. Consumer complaints with reference, among others things, to electrical system and engine. Technical service bulletines regarding fuel system, other and power train.

| Bulletin | Bulletin date | Replacement Bulletin | Item no. | Summary | Added |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| FUEL SYSTEM, OTHER - STORAGE - FUEL GAUGE SYSTEM | |||||
| PI-0658 | 01/01/2012 | 10043599 | Chevrolet/buick/gmc/cadillac: fuel gauge has an incorrect reading after filling or fuel level slow to register or display after vehicle has started. *pe | 04/13/2012 | |
| POWER TRAIN - AUTOMATIC TRANSMISSION - CONTROL MODULE (TCM, PCM) | |||||
| PIP-5009-D | 05/01/2012 | 10044391 | Gmc/chevrolet: malfunction indicator lamp (mil) is illuminated and has a harsh shift 1-2. the tcc enable solenoid and wire harness should be replaced when repairs are performed on transmission. *pe | 06/18/2012 | |
| STEERING - HYDRAULIC POWER ASSIST - POWER STEERING FLUID | |||||
| PI-0671 | 02/01/2012 | 10043629 | General motors: reservoir for power steering fluid is heat damaged and leaking. may caused problems with power steering pump. *pe | 04/16/2012 | |
| STEERING - HYDRAULIC POWER ASSIST - PUMP | |||||
| PI-0671 | 02/01/2012 | 10043629 | General motors: reservoir for power steering fluid is heat damaged and leaking. may caused problems with power steering pump. *pe | 04/16/2012 | |
| SUSPENSION - REAR - AXLE - NON-POWERED AXLE ASSEMBLY | |||||
| PI-4995 | 02/01/2012 | 10043600 | Gmc/chevrolet: due to a possible cracked or broken, the hub retaining nut, the rear axle may leak fluid. *pe | 04/13/2012 | |
Consumer Complaints
| Fail date | miles | occurences | Purchase date |
|---|---|---|---|
| ELECTRICAL SYSTEM | |||
| 02/26/2013 | 90200 | ||
| Traveling at 60mph on turnpike pulling long heavy trailer in rain at night with moderate to heavy traffic. sudden shutdown of all systems. engine shut off and all electrical systems shut down. unable to restart or get electrical systems to work. worked vehicle to shoulder and had it towed to a dealership. waiting for them to open to diagnose and repair. this mechanical and electrical failure had the potential for a catistrophic incident. | |||
